Gold Prices Surge in Pakistan, Reach New High with a Premium Over Global Rates
The global market for gold has seen its price rise by 4 dollars per ounce, reaching 2,027 dollars. However, the situation in Pakistan presents a unique scenario, with gold prices in the country commanding a premium over global rates. In Pakistan, the price of gold, when factoring in this premium, amounts to 2,047 dollars per ounce.
Pakistan Stock Exchange Faces Sharp Decline in Business, Index Drops by 2,371 Points
As the trading day concluded, the PSX benchmark KSE-100 index closed at 62,833 points, portraying a substantial decline. Throughout the business day, the KSE-100 index remained within a band of 2,771 points.
PTI Chairman Gohar Khan Asserts Opposition Ineligibility for Nawaz Sharif’s Participation in Elections
Barrister Gohar Khan asserted Nawaz Sharif’s continued ineligibility, stating that Sharif has yet to overcome his disqualification and cannot participate in elections. He anticipated objections if Nawaz Sharif decides to contest, emphasizing PTI’s stance against his involvement in electoral processes.

Resignations of Three Assistant Professors at Lady Reading Hospital in Peshawar Raise Concerns
Dr. Tariq Sahil, who served as the sole pediatric cardiac surgeon for children across the province, cited economic crises, the closure of health cards, and the unavailability of medications in the Intensive Care Unit (ICU) as reasons for his resignation. His departure leaves a significant void in specialized pediatric cardiac care in the region.
